About the role

  • About Redwood Materials Redwood is localizing a global battery supply chain that seamlessly integrates recovery, reuse, and recycling - keeping critical minerals in circulation and driving the energy transition.
  • Field Quality Engineer, Energy Storage Redwood Materials is currently searching for a Field Quality Engineer to join as an early member of a new engineering team working on our Battery Energy Storage System product line.
  • You will be responsible for ensuring the quality, reliability, and safety of deployed Battery Energy Storage System (BESS) assets by identifying, investigating, and preventing field issues.

Responsibilities

  • Lead structured investigations into recurring failures, abnormal trends, or field incidents in collaboration with O&M and Service Engineering
  • Perform root cause analyses using established methodologies (e.g., 5 Whys, Fishbone, fault tree analysis)
  • Develop and document clear problem statements supported by data, field evidence, and technical observations
  • Support development and tracking of quality KPIs such as repeat failure rates, defect trends, and corrective action closure
  • Drive continuous improvement initiatives to reduce operational burden on O&M and improve system reliability
